HTTP Relay Module fails on 2.4.103
Imported from http://bugzilla.roxen.com/bugzilla/show_bug.cgi?id=3215
Reported by Ian Delahorne, Roxen IS ian@roxen.com
I'm trying to use the HTTP Relay on 2.4.103, with mixed results. Just a simple LOCATION / CALL url... generates the following backtrace:
: Internal server error: Lookup in destructed object.
: base_server/configuration.pike (version 1.513):1706:
Configuration(artifexludi.fluffboll.org)->handle_request(object)
: protocols/http.pike (version 1.369):1913: unknown function()
1:09:01 : base_server/roxen.pike (version 1.795):588: roxen-
>handler_thread(2)
1d13h37m : internal_error() also failed: Cannot call functions in
destructed objects.
: Unknown program: destructed object->function(({"Lookup in
destructed object.\n",({({"/mnt/disk/export/web/cms/roxen/server-
2.4.103/base_server/roxen.pike (version 1.795)",588,@0=roxen-
>handler_thread,2}),,,1})}))
: protocols/http.pike (version 1.369):1914: unknown function()
: base_server/roxen.pike (version 1.795):588: roxen-
>handler_thread(2)
: Cannot access global variables in destructed object.
1:09:01 : protocols/http.pike (version 1.369):1916: unknown function()
1d13h37m : base_server/roxen.pike (version 1.795):588: roxen-
>handler_thread(2)
Stdio.File(): not open.
module.File: Stdio.File("socket", "www.feline.pp.se:80", 777 /* fd=-1 */)-
>_disable_callbacks()
/web2/cms/roxen/server-
2.4.103/pike/lib/pike/modules/Stdio.pmod/module.pmod (version 1.115):966:
Stdio.File("socket", "www.feline.pp.se:80", 777 /* fd=-1 */)-
>set_nonblocking(0,0,0,0,0)
/web2/cms/roxen/server-
2.4.103/pike/lib/pike/modules/Stdio.pmod/module.pmod (version 1.115):371:
Stdio.File("socket", "www.feline.pp.se:80", 777 /* fd=-1 */)-
>_async_check_cb(0)